How to Make Delicious Corn Ribs: A Step-by-Step Guide

Corn ribs are the latest addition to the list of mouth-watering vegetable dishes, and they are the perfect snack for vegetarians and vegans alike. With their sweet and buttery taste and crispy texture, corn ribs are an irresistible in-between-meals snack that you can easily whip up in no time.

In this article, we’ll walk you through the step-by-step process of making delicious corn ribs. Here are the basic ingredients you’ll need:

Ingredients

– 4 large ears of corn
– Salt
– Pepper
– Olive oil
– Chives
– Lime wedges
– Paprika
– Garlic powder
– Shredded Parmesan cheese
– Non-stick cooking spray

Now let’s get started on making your very own delicious corn ribs!

1. Start by preheating your oven to 375 degrees Fahrenheit.

2. Next, take a large knife and carefully slice off the ends of the corn, leaving the husk intact. This will make it easier to peel off the husk afterwards.

3. Peel off the husks and remove as much silk as possible from the corn.

4. Hold the corn on end and carefully slice off the kernels. Make sure to cut as close to the cob as possible.

5. Once you’re done slicing off all the kernels, divide them into four equal parts.

6. Take a baking sheet and line it with parchment paper. Spray the parchment paper with non-stick cooking spray.

7. Place the corn strips on the baking sheet and drizzle olive oil all over them. Season with salt, pepper, garlic powder, and paprika.

8. Bake the corn ribs in the oven for 20-25 minutes, or until they turn golden brown.

9. Once done, remove the corn ribs from the oven and let them cool for a few minutes.

10. Garnish each rib with some chopped chives, a squeeze of lime juice, and a sprinkle of shredded Parmesan cheese.

Ingredients for Corn Ribs Recipe

To make the perfect corn ribs, you need to have the right ingredients. Here are the ingredients you’ll need:

1. Corn: 6 ears of corn will be enough for 4 servings of corn ribs.
2. Olive oil: You’ll need 2 tablespoons of olive oil to brush the corn.
3. Salt: A generous sprinkling of salt enhances the sweetness of the corn.
4. Pepper: ½ teaspoon of pepper gives the corn ribs a subtle kick of heat.
5. Paprika: 1 teaspoon of paprika imparts a smoky flavor to the corn ribs.
6. Garlic powder: You’ll need 1 teaspoon of garlic powder to make the corn ribs fragrant.
7. Parmesan cheese: ½ cup of finely grated Parmesan cheese adds richness to the corn ribs.
8. Fresh parsley: Chopped fresh parsley brightens up the dish with its fresh green color and herbaceous aroma.
9. Sour cream: A dollop of sour cream complements the butteriness of the corn ribs.
10. Lime wedges: Serve the corn ribs with lime wedges to add a tangy burst of flavor.

Make sure to buy fresh corn ears, and ideally, organic ones. Check if the corn kernels are plump and milky. The fresher the corn, the sweeter it will be. Also, make sure you have the spices ready before you begin to grill the corn, as that will ensure that the seasoning stays on the corn ribs.

Cooking the Corn Ribs

Now that your corn ribs are ready, it’s time to cook them to perfection. There are several ways to cook corn ribs, but here we will demonstrate two popular methods that will give you delicious corn ribs with a little bit of crunch.

Grilling Corn Ribs

Grilling is one of the best ways to cook corn ribs as it adds a smoky flavor that perfectly complements the natural sweetness of the corn. Here’s how to grill your corn ribs:

Ingredients: Instructions:
Corn ribs 1. Preheat grill to medium-high heat
Salt and pepper 2. Brush the corn ribs with olive oil and sprinkle with salt and pepper
Olive oil 3. Place the corn ribs on the grill and cook for 4-5 minutes on each side or until lightly charred

Baking Corn Ribs

Baking is another great way to cook corn ribs. It’s a simple and easy method that takes less time than grilling. Here’s how to bake your corn ribs:

Ingredients: Instructions:
Corn ribs 1. Preheat oven to 400°F
Salt and pepper 2. Place corn ribs on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per and brush with olive oil
Olive oil 3. Sprinkle salt and pepper over the corn ribs and bake for 15-20 minutes or until golden brown
